**Night Shift Onboarding — Floor 6 Opening, Varnholt House**

Floor 6 opens to staff this Monday. Night shift personnel should note the stairwell doors lock automatically after 22:00, so plan routes via the east lift only. Check that the corridor lighting panel is set to overnight mode before your first patrol. To enter Floor 6 during night hours, use the pass code below.

staff pass of fajof-fawif = bdg-ES-2

## Dependency Pinning — Reviewer Notes

Orchardset pins all dependencies to exact versions. No ranges, no wildcards. Reject any PR touching `deps.lock` without a linked upgrade ticket. Transitive bumps require a Meadowline scan pass. Vendored packages must match upstream checksums. Lockfile regeneration happens only on the build host, and the resulting artifact is signed. Verify signatures against the key below.

deploy key for baweg-bajeg: bky9_DYLNv2wGq

**Action item (PM-214, Coldvault archival):** Automate archiving of cold storage buckets older than the retention cutoff. Manual sweeps missed two regions last quarter and blew the storage budget. Owner: infra rotation. Sweep cadence, batch size, and age thresholds must be config-driven, not hardcoded, so on-call can tune under load. Dry-run mode required before first prod run. Proposed defaults for review at sync are below.

limits module of fahog-kahop:
CAPS = {
    "fraeth": 189,
    "drumir": 842,
}

Last Thursday we completed the cut-over of the Inkhollow print-spooler microservice from the old monolith to the standalone deployment. Job submission, queue draining, and retry handling all moved cleanly; the only hiccup was a duplicate-job burst during DNS propagation, which self-resolved within an hour. Old spooler endpoints are now read-only and will be removed next quarter. New team members should familiarize themselves with the service's runtime setup. The spooler currently starts with the following configuration:

config for bawef-tajof:
RALMIR_PIN=7092
RALMIR_METRICS_HOST=metrics.ralmir.paliqcorp.corp
RALMIR_LOG_LEVEL=error
RALMIR_TENANT=tamix